OSC 2015 Online Championship Jan 8-10 $5000

Bracket Here

The finals will be played over 3 days, Friday Jan 8, Saturday Jan 9, and Sunday Jan 10 - KST timezone (Day earlier for NA)

[image loading]

Season 3 of the Oseanic Starcraft 2 Championship has finished, so it's now time for the best 32 online players ranked via our 2015 OSC Rankings to play in the $5000 Grand Finale to find our champion! 2015 has been building up to this point!

To qualify players earnt points for placing highly in numerous 2015 partnered OSC tournaments. For the year we had 498 individual players with points earned (up from 358 in 2014), and 189 completed partnered tournaments (up from 154 last year).

Combined prizepool and rewards given away by the OSC team and Partnered tournaments in 2015 = $49735!

Now we play to find our yearly champion, in bracket of stars!

Times and Format

Double Elimination tournament.

Top 20 Players start in the Upper Bracket - 2 'lives'

Higher seeds placed deeper into the bracket, to reflect their strong results throughout the year.

21-32nd start in the Lower Bracket, Single Elimination - 1 'life'

Oseanic StarCraft 2 Championship Series
[image loading]


What is OSC?

For those who are unaware, The Oseanic StarCraft 2 Championship Series (OSC) is the Oceanic, South East Asian, North American and Chinese regional championship, which follows a yearly season format, where players earn points for placing in all partnered tournaments. Although the network is based in and focuses on these regions, many events are open to everyone in the world.

The top 32 players ranked via the OSC Player Leader board at the end of the season are then invited to play in the minimum $5000+ Grand Finale to determine the yearly champion! OSC World Rankings were established in December 2012.

2015 Season Statistics:

189 Completed Partnered tournaments!
498 players earned OSC points!
$49735 (AUD) was won by players!
Our most active player was PsiArc, who played in 119 tournaments!
59 players all won at least 1 tournament
ByuN has the most tournament wins at 25
32 $ Bounties claimed for beating favoured opponents
There were 17 OSC 1v1 Challenge Show Matches

GuMiho was 2014's Champion, taking out the $3500 finals series.
PiG was 2013's Champion, taking out the $2100 finals series.

Current OSC rankings and database can be viewed here

Factors which influence how many OSC points tournaments are allocated include: prizepool, format, frequency, open qualifiers and region locking.


Some unique/interesting features of OSC tournaments and rankings.
  • Players are seeding via points acquired from previous OSC placings. (Points often are awarded to 16/32nd place)

  • If you defeat someone ranked in the top 32, or higher than yourself, you earn scalp/bonus points (These are used in the event of a tie for yearly finals qualification)

  • Players can challenge each other to show matches and put their points on the line, winner takes all.

  • There are $ Bounties on top tier players if you can defeat them in a Bo3+ series

  • Rankings reflect tournament success, participation, and direct individual series

  • We have an active paid news writing team who provide fresh sc2 content and OSC coverage, available at sc2sea.com

#56
On January 09 2016 15:21 SnowfaLL wrote:
I don't understand how just about EVERYONE talks about protoss being overpowered, and how terran is so weak.. yet things like that happens. Friggin unreal how stupid the SC community is most of the time.


Meh? That was a pretty epic throw from Pili. He got a huge advantage cause Byun hard countered adept play with marine tank, and Pili was actually doing blink dt... Then he had 3 base vs 2 for about a millenium and never got any aoe...

You're not supposed to lose there.

#58
Well you should have looked more. It was more than one tank.

Also it's not so much marines as it is "not marauders". Marauders suck vs adept play, so you skip it, and get faster tanks and libs. But none of that is covered by the fact that Pili shouldn't have lost this game in the first place.
